Thakhek
Thakhek is a city in Laos, located in Khammouane Province. It is situated on the west bank of the Mekong River, opposite Nakhon Phanom in Thailand. Thakhek serves as the provincial capital and is a significant economic and transportation hub in the region. The city is a starting point for exploring the Khammouane Limestone National Biodiversity Conservation Area, known for its karst landscapes, caves, and waterfalls.
